    We had a similar debate! St. Lucia is actually supposed to be very similar to Hawaii as far as topography, but we ended up doing Hawaii (Kauai and Maui). Living on the East Coast, we figured our honeymoon may be our only chance to take the time off and get out to Hawaii since it's much easier and shorter to get to St. Lucia. I can't speak for St. Lucia (although I've heard amazing things), but I could not have been happier with our choice! Hawaii was breathtaking! It was absolutely the trip of a lifetime and I still miss it every day (and we've been back for over three months!) I will say, it was a much different experience than an all inclusive where you never leave the resort because there's so much on the islands to see and explore and we wanted to see everything while we were there! Hawaii doesn't have all inclusives, so if that's the type of experience you are looking for, you may be better with St. Lucia.

    I will second Dana's comment - we went in late September to early October and the hurricane factor also played into our decision. Everyone said I was silly and we could just get insurance in case of a hurricane, but I didn't want to risk it. Sure enough, while we were in Hawaii, the Caribbean got hit pretty hard by Hurricane Joaquin. Made me even more glad we picked Hawaii! The odds of that happening are probably not great, but it's definitely something to consider.
